MiG-29 Crushing Blow: The AFU Aviation Blew Up Russian Positions Near Belgorod

The attack was carried out by two French AASM Hammer guided bombs.

Ukrainian tactical aviation continues to actively use precision weapons against Russian troops' positions. Another strike was carried out on a cluster of enemy troops in the village of Kozinka, Belgorod Region.

The attack was carried out by a MiG-29 fighter jet armed with two French AASM Hammer guided bombs, Telegram channel "Sonyashnik" reported.

The released video captures the moment the ammunition penetrates the roof of the building and detonates inside, completely destroying the fortified shelter with the personnel inside.

According to the WarArchive project, the impact hit a building in the central part of the village: 50.462630; 35.591975.

AASM Hammer: an effective weapon

French AASM (Armement Air-Sol Modulaire) modernization kits, also known as Hammer, are designed to turn standard aerial bombs into precision long-range weapons. Unlike the American JDAM, the French version includes a solid-fuel booster, which significantly increases the range of flight - up to 15 km at low drop and up to 70 km at drop from altitude.

The following modifications are used in particular:

Hammer-250 - for 227-kg Mk.82 bombs

Hammer-1000 - for 908-kg Mk.84 bombs.
